• Title/Summary/Keyword: 객체화

Search Result 1,573, Processing Time 0.031 seconds

Implementation of Distributed Active Object System(DAOS) (분산 능동 객체 시스템(DAOS)의 구현)

  • 이미은;유은자;양유진;음두헌
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 1999.10a
    • /
    • pp.472-474
    • /
    • 1999
  • 기존 객체지향 기술의 객체는 상태(data) 정보와 행위(behavior) 정보를 캡슐화하여 실세계의 객체를 표현하지만, 메시지가 전달되어야만 반응하는 수동 객체(passive object)이다. 본 논문에서 소개하는 분산 능동 객체 시스템(Distributed Active Object System: DAOS) 방식은 CORBA 기반의 분산 환경에서, 객체의 상태 정보와 행위 정보 뿐 아니라 객체 자신의 제어(control) 부분까지 캡슐화한 능동 객체(active object)를 지원하여 실객체를 더욱 자연스럽게 표현할 수 있다. 여기서, 자신의 제어란 자신의 상태뿐 아니라 인터페이스 변수(interface variable)로 연결된 타 객체의 상태까지 모니터링하고 그 상태 변화에 따라 스스로 행위를 수행하는 것을 말한다. 따라서 DAOS 방식은 프로그램의 메인에서 메시지 전달을 통한 각 분산 객체들의 제어를 기술하지 않고, DAOSMain 클래스에서 인터페이스 변수들을 사용하여 객체들을 구성적으로 조립하여 시스템을 구축한다. 즉, DAOS 방식은 객체 조립성을 지원하여 분산 소프트웨어의 생산성을 향상시키고, 제어까지 캡슐화된 능동 객체를 지원하여 분산 소프트웨어의 생산성을 향상시키고, 제어까지 캡슐화된 능동 객체를 지원하여 컴포넌트의 재사용성을 개선한다.

  • PDF

언명을 기반으로 한 멀티미디어 객체의 시공간 동기화 모델

  • Seong, Hae-Gyeong
    • 한국게임학회지
    • /
    • v.6 no.1
    • /
    • pp.55-57
    • /
    • 2009
  • 멀티미디어 정보 표현에 있어서 서로 다른 미디어간의 동기화를 효과적으로 처리하는 것이 아주 중요하다. 멀티미디어 특성이 적용된 게임 개발에 있어서 각각의 시각 객체들이 시간 경과에 따라 공간 영역에서 동시에 움직여야 하므로 게임에서 필요한 멀티미디어적인 게임 요소들을 게임 운용상에 적절히 배치시키기 위해서는 게임 장면을 통한 시간과 공간 개념의 동기화가 필요하고 게임 객체 자신이 가지고 있는 시공간 특성이 논리적으로 설계되어 게임을 운용시켜야 한다. 따라서 멀티미디어 시스템에서 혼합된 형태의 미디어로 구성된 데이터의 표현을 위해서는 객체가 나타내는 상대적인 위치와 상대적인 시간을 나타내 주는 공간 합성과 시간 합성을 명시할 수 있는 정형화된 표현 연구가 요구된다. 간(刊)기존 연구들은 대부분 시간적 동기화와 공간적 동기화 각각에 대한 표현에 많이 치우쳐 있으므로 시간과 공간이 통합된 미디어들의 동기화 표현에 대한 연구가 필요하다. 시공간이 통합되지 않는 기존의 멀티미디어 표현법을 게임 개발에 적용할 때에는 게임에 사용되는 미디어 객체간의 원활한 동기화 표현이 쉽지 않다. 이러한 문제를 해결하기 위하여 게임 시나리오 스케치에서 나타난 게임 객체들의 시공간 개념이 적절히 표현될 수 있는 정형적 연구가 필요하다. 간(刊)본 논문에서는 시간 개념과 공간 개념이 통합된 형태의 시공간 동기화를 표현하기 위하여 명세 단계에서 멀티미디어 데이터가 시간 및 공간 개념을 적절히 변형하여 표현될 수 있도록 시간 및 공간 동기화가 통합된 새로운 표현법을 제안한다. 이를 위하여 게임 요소들의 시간적, 공간적 동기화를 표현하기 위한 방법을 언명으로 정의하고 시공간 관계성에 대한 확장을 제시한다. 간(刊)본 논문이 제안하는 언명 기반 멀티미디어 객체의 시공간 동기화 모델(an Assertion-based Multimedia objects Spatio-TEmporal Synchronization model : AMSTES)는 시간과 공간 모두에 적용되는 게임 객체들의 시공간 동기화 표현 방법과 이를 이용하여 실제 실행 가능한 코드 생성을 위한 시공간 공식을 제공한다.

  • PDF

Local variable binarization and color clustering based object extraction for AR object recognition (AR 객체인식 기술을 위한 지역가변이진화와 색상 군집화 기반의 객체 추출 방법)

  • Cho, JaeHyeon;An, HyeonWoo;Moon, NamMe
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2018.05a
    • /
    • pp.481-483
    • /
    • 2018
  • AR은 VR과 달리 실세계 공간의 객체에 대한 서비스를 제공하므로 서비스 개발을 방해하는 많은 요인들이 발생한다. 이를 보완하기위해 비주얼 마커, SLAM, 객체인식 등 여러 AR 기술이 존재한다. 본 논문은 AR 기술 중에서 객체인식의 정확도 향상을 위해 지역가변 이진화(Local variable binarization)와 색상의 군집화를 사용해서 이미지에서 객체를 추출하는 방법을 제안한다. 지역 가변화는 픽셀을 순차적으로 읽어 들이면서 픽셀 주위의 값의 평균을 구하고, 이 값을 해당 픽셀의 임계 값으로 사용하는 알고리즘이다. 픽셀마다 주위 색상 값에 의해 임계 값이 변화되므로 윤곽선 표현이 기존의 이진화보다 뚜렷이 나타난다. 색상의 군집화는 객체의 중요색상과 배경의 중요색상을 중심으로 유사한 색상끼리 군집화 하는 것이다. 객체 내에서 가장 많이 나온 값과 객체 외에 가장 많이 나온 값을 각 각 기준으로 색조와 채도의 값을 Euclidean 거리를 사용해 객체의 색상과 배경 색상을 분리했다.

MPEG-4 Authoring System Based on Extended BIFS for Object Synchronization (객체 동기화를 위한 확장된 BIFS 기반의 MPEG-4 저작 시스템)

  • 성승규;이명원
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2002.10d
    • /
    • pp.142-144
    • /
    • 2002
  • MPEG-4 시스템 표준은 오디오, 비디오, 이미지 등 다양한 멀티미디어 객체들을 통합하여 관리하고 전송하며 BIFS는 이러한 객체들의 표시 방법과 특성을 지정하고 하나의 장면을 구성할 수 있도록 해주는 기술 언어이다. 멀티미디어 데이터는 시간과 밀접한 관계를 가지고 있어서 객체들간의 시간 관계가 명확히 기술되어야 한다. 그러나 BIFS 명세에서는 하나의 객체에 대한 시간정보만 기술 할 수 있고 객체간 관계는 정의하고 있지 않다. 이에 본 논문은 객체간 동기화를 위한 시간관계 정보를 저장하는 노드를 BIFS에 추가하여 각 객체를 동기화 할 수 있도록 하는 확장된 BIFS를 정의하고 이를 기반으로 MPEG-4 저작 시스템을 구성하였다. 이로써 객체 동기화를 위한 별도의 구조를 추가해야하는 부담을 줄이고 MPEG-4 시스템 자체가 동기화 문제를 해결할 수 있다. MPEG-4 저작도구의 타임라인 바는 제작되는 컨텐츠 내의 멀티미디어 데이터들의 시간관계를 시각적으로 표현하고 시간관계 모델 조건에 따른 Group 노드를 생성한다.

  • PDF

The Formalization of a Temporal Object Oriented Model Based on an Attribute versioning (속성 버전화에 기반한 시간지원 객체지향 모델의 형식화)

  • 이홍로;김삼남;류근호
    • The Journal of Information Technology and Database
    • /
    • v.4 no.1
    • /
    • pp.31-50
    • /
    • 1997
  • 객체지향 데이터베이스 시스템에서 시간지원 데이터베이스를 다룰 때 발생하는 중요한 문제는 관계 의미에 따라 시간과 속성을 결합하는 방법에 있다. 관계형 모델처럼 속성 버전화에 대한 기존의 연구 결과는 시간지원 객체지향 모델에 적용할 수 없다. 이것은 객체지향 모델이 복합 객체를 구성하기 위해서 기존의 모델보다 더욱 강력한 구성자들을 제공하기 때문이다. 그래서 이 논문은 객체지향 데이터베이스에 시간 개념을 통합하기 위한 형식적 접근방법을 제안한다. 이 논문의 목적은 객체 사이에 관계하는 일반화, 집단화와 연관화에 따라 시간지원 객체지향 데이터베이스 표현을 연구하는 것이다. 이 논문은 시간지원 객체지향 모델에서 속성 버전화의 개념을 정의하고, 객체 사이에 존재하는 관계에 대해서 시간을 표현하는 것에 중점을 둔다. 또한 관계 의미에 대한 제약조건을 규정하고, 표현 기준에 기반하여 검토한다. 이 논문은 객체지향 데이터 모델을 형식화함으로써 대수 연산자의 설계시 강력한 연산 기능을 제공할 뿐만 아니라 모듈의 재사용성을 제공할 수 있다.

  • PDF

Boundary Matching of Color and Depth Images Using Normalized Cross Correlation (정규화된 상호 연관성을 이용한 컬러 영상과 깊이 영상의 외곽선 매칭)

  • Yun, TaeHui;Sim, Jae-Young
    • Proceedings of the Korean Society of Broadcast Engineers Conference
    • /
    • 2013.06a
    • /
    • pp.45-46
    • /
    • 2013
  • 본 논문에서는 깊이 영상과 컬러 영상의 매칭을 통한 강인한 전경 객체 영역화 기법을 제안한다. 기존의 컬러 영상 기반 객체 영역화 알고리즘은 배경과 객체의 색상이 유사한 경우 정확한 객체 영역화가 어렵다. 깊이 영상을 이용하면 이러한 오 검출을 줄일 수 있지만, 깊이 영상 취득 장비의 오류로 인하여 검출되는 객체 외곽선이 컬러 영상에 비해 세밀하지 못한 단점이 있다. 따라서, 깊이 영상의 외곽선을 비교적 세밀한 컬러 영상의 외곽선에 매칭시킨다. 아울러, 서로 다른 센서에서 취득한 두 영상을 매칭하기 위하여, 정규화된 상호연관성(normalized cross correlation)을 유사도 척도로 사용한다. 실험을 통하여 제안하는 알고리즘이 전경 객체 영역화의 오 검출을 줄이며, 동시에 객체 외곽선을 충실히 복원함을 확인한다.

  • PDF

Development of a File-based Moving Objects Storage Component for Efficient Storage and Retrieval of Moving Objects (이동 객체의 효율적인 저장과 검색을 위한 화일 기반 이동 객체 저장 컴포넌트의 개발)

  • 장유정;김동오;홍동숙;한기준
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2004.04b
    • /
    • pp.118-120
    • /
    • 2004
  • 최근 무선 인터넷 인구의 증가로 인해 이동 객체의 위치 데이타를 활용하여 다양한 서비스를 제공하는 위치 기반 서비스와 텔레매틱스에 대찬 관심이 급증하고 있다 위치 기반 서비스와 텔레매틱스 분야에서 다양한 응용 서비스를 제공하기 위해서는 대용량의 위치 데이타를 빠르고 정확하게 저장하고 검색할 수 있는 이동 객체 데이타베이스 시스템이 필수적으로 요구된다. 그러나, 기존의 데이타베이스 시스템을 사용하여 대용량의 위치 데이타를 처리할 경우 트랜잭션 연산의 증가로 인하여 저장 밀 검색 성능이 저하된다 이러한 문제점을 해결하기 위해 본 논문에서는 이동 객체의 위치 데이타를 효율적으로 저장하고 검색하기 위한 화일 기반 이동 객체 저장 컴포넌트를 개발하고 성능 평가를 수행하였다. 화일 기반 이동 객체 저장 컴포넌트는 다중 연결 관리자, 단순 질의 처리기, 인덱스 관리자. 데이타 화일 관리자, 인덱스 파일 관리자, 메타데이타 관리자, 로그 관리자, OLE DB 데이타 제공자, 그리고 관리툴로 구성된다.

  • PDF

Generating Test Models from OO CHILL programs (객체지향 CHILL 프로그램을 위한 시험모델 생성)

  • 김상운;서희석;권용래;이동길
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2000.10a
    • /
    • pp.433-435
    • /
    • 2000
  • 객체지향 CHILL과 같은 병렬 객체지향 프로그램은 객체지향 개념과 함께, 효율적인 통신을 위해 병렬 프로그램의 다양한 동기화 통신 방법을 지원한다. 병렬 객체지향 시험에서는 이 특성을 모두 고려해야 한다. 본 논문에서는 병렬 객체지향 시험을 위해서 객체지향 CHILL 프로그램에 대한 시험 모델을 생성하는 방법을 제안한다. 먼저 UML의 상태 다이어그램과 시퀀스 다이어그램을 바탕으로 하여 시험 모델에서 객체지향 개념을 표현하고, Region 모드, Event, Buffer, Signal과 같은 객체지향 CHILL의 동기화 통신방법을 표현할 수 있도록 UML 표현을 확장하며, 각각의 동기화 통신방법에 대한 시험모델을 생성 방법을 제안한다. 생성된 시험모델은 UML을 바탕으로 하기 때문에, 기존의 UML 기반시험 기법을 적용하기가 용이하다.

  • PDF

An Architecture of Realtime Agent Based on Behavior Categorization (행위 범주에 기초한 실시간 에이전트 구조)

  • 김하빈;김인철
    • Proceedings of the Korea Inteligent Information System Society Conference
    • /
    • 2003.05a
    • /
    • pp.246-254
    • /
    • 2003
  • 행위범주를 이용한 구조에서 가장 중요한 특징 두가지는 첫째 행위의 계층을 주종이며 정적인 계층으로 구분하지 않고 행위 범주별 구분을 하여 복잡한 환경에 유연하게 대처할 수 있다. 둘째, 모든 행위를 객체화 하여 처리한다. 객체화 된 행위는 스스로의 문제점을 감시하고 처리하거나 보고하여 전체 구조의 간편화를 가져오게 된다. 본 논문에서는 행위를 범주 구분을 위하여 필요한 행위 설계 방식을 제시하고 행위 객체를 위한 구성요소를 소개한다.

  • PDF

Detection of Moving Objects in Crowded Scenes using Trajectory Clustering via Conditional Random Fields Framework (Conditional Random Fields 구조에서 궤적군집화를 이용한 혼잡 영상의 이동 객체 검출)

  • Kim, Hyeong-Ki;Lee, Gwang-Gook;Kim, Whoi-Yul
    • Journal of Korea Multimedia Society
    • /
    • v.13 no.8
    • /
    • pp.1128-1141
    • /
    • 2010
  • This paper proposes a method of moving object detection in crowded scene using clustered trajectory. Unlike previous appearance based approaches, the proposed method employes motion information only to isolate moving objects. In the proposed method, feature points are extracted from input frames first and then feature tracking is followed to create feature trajectories. Based on an assumption that feature points originated from the same objects shows similar motion as the object moves, the proposed method detects moving objects by clustering trajectories of similar motions. For this purpose an energy function based on spatial proximity, motion coherence, and temporal continuity is defined to measure the similarity between two trajectories and the clustering is achieved by minimizing the energy function in CRFs (conditional random fields). Compared to previous methods, which are unable to separate falsely merged trajectories during the clustering process, the proposed method is able to rearrange the falsely merged trajectories during iteration because the clustering is solved my energy minimization in CRFs. Experiment results with three different crowded scenes show about 94% detection rate with 7% false alarm rate.